1. The Table, Colaba
The Table is a pioneer of Mumbai’s modern dining scene, known for its global menu and elegant yet relaxed setting. Located in Colaba, it is easily accessible from major South Mumbai landmarks. The Sunday brunch here features fresh, seasonal ingredients with a focus on sharing plates and artisanal cocktails.
Menu Variety: Offers a diverse selection of international dishes, including fresh seafood, salads, and gourmet desserts.
Ambiance: Stylish and airy with large windows, perfect for a leisurely weekend meal with friends or family.
Location: Situated near Gateway of India, making it convenient for tourists and locals alike.
Service Quality: Attentive staff ensures a smooth dining experience with knowledgeable recommendations.
Price Range: Premium pricing reflecting quality ingredients and sophisticated presentation.
This brunch suits food enthusiasts and professionals looking for a refined yet comfortable dining experience in a central location.
2. Sequel Bistro & Juice Bar, Bandra West
Sequel Bistro & Juice Bar in Bandra West is popular for its health-conscious menu and vibrant atmosphere. The Sunday brunch here focuses on organic, farm-to-table ingredients with plenty of vegan and gluten-free options, appealing to wellness-focused diners.
Menu Variety: Emphasizes fresh juices, salads, and wholesome mains with creative plant-based dishes.
Ambiance: Bright, casual, and eco-friendly décor with indoor and outdoor seating options.
Location: Located on Hill Road, close to Bandra’s shopping and entertainment hubs.
Service Quality: Friendly staff knowledgeable about dietary preferences and ingredient sourcing.
Price Range: Mid-range pricing suitable for health-conscious patrons and families.
Ideal for those seeking a nutritious, relaxed brunch experience in a trendy suburb with easy access to Bandra’s vibrant scene.
3. The Pantry, Kala Ghoda
The Pantry in Kala Ghoda offers a charming, rustic café vibe with a focus on artisanal breads, pastries, and classic brunch fare. Its location in the arts district makes it a favourite for creative professionals and tourists exploring South Mumbai.
Menu Variety: Features freshly baked goods, hearty sandwiches, and specialty coffees.
Ambiance: Quaint and cosy with vintage décor and a welcoming atmosphere.
Location: Situated near the Jehangir Art Gallery, ideal for combining brunch with cultural outings.
Service Quality: Warm and personal service with attention to detail.
Price Range: Affordable to mid-range, offering good value for quality homemade items.
This spot suits art lovers, solo diners, and small groups looking for a quiet, authentic brunch experience in a heritage area.
4. Olive Bar & Kitchen, Khar
Olive Bar & Kitchen in Khar is known for its Mediterranean-inspired menu and scenic outdoor seating. The Sunday brunch here is a blend of rustic flavours and contemporary dishes, attracting a fashionable crowd from the western suburbs.
Menu Variety: Mediterranean classics with fresh seafood, wood-fired pizzas, and inventive cocktails.
Ambiance: Elegant garden seating with a relaxed, upscale vibe.
Location: Easily reachable from Bandra and Santacruz, with ample parking facilities.
Service Quality: Professional and courteous staff ensuring a premium dining experience.
Price Range: Higher-end pricing reflecting the quality of ingredients and setting.
Best suited for couples and groups celebrating special occasions or seeking a stylish brunch in a leafy suburb.
5. Cafe Excelsior, Fort
Cafe Excelsior is a longstanding favourite in Fort, known for its classic Indian and continental breakfast options. Its no-frills, bustling environment makes it a popular weekend spot for locals craving hearty, affordable meals.
Menu Variety: Offers traditional Indian dishes alongside continental staples like omelettes and sandwiches.
Ambiance: Simple, lively, and casual with a vintage charm.
Location: Located near CST station, convenient for commuters and shoppers in Fort.
Service Quality: Efficient and friendly despite the busy setting.
Price Range: Budget-friendly, making it accessible for all groups.
This brunch is perfect for daily commuters, budget-conscious diners, and anyone wanting a quick, filling meal in a historic part of the city.
6. The Sassy Spoon, Lower Parel
The Sassy Spoon in Lower Parel offers a quirky, contemporary brunch experience with a focus on innovative dishes and vibrant presentation. Located in a commercial hub, it attracts young professionals and foodies.
Menu Variety: Eclectic mix of global and Indian fusion dishes with creative plating.
Ambiance: Trendy interiors with colourful décor and lively music.
Location: Situated near Phoenix Mills, convenient for shoppers and office-goers.
Service Quality: Attentive and enthusiastic staff enhancing the dining experience.
Price Range: Mid to premium pricing reflecting the unique menu and setting.
Ideal for young adults and groups looking for a fun, Instagram-worthy brunch spot in a bustling commercial area.
When to Visit or Use These Best Sunday Brunch in Mumbai
Sunday brunches in Mumbai are popular year-round, but certain times and conditions enhance the experience. Planning your visit can help avoid crowds and enjoy seasonal menus.
Visit during late mornings (11 AM to 2 PM) to enjoy the full brunch menu and relaxed service.
Winter months (November to February) offer pleasant weather for outdoor seating and fresh produce.
Reserve tables in advance on long weekends and festive seasons to avoid waiting times.
Weekdays may offer quieter brunch experiences but with limited menu options compared to Sundays.
